bobheart Posted May 21, 2004 Share Posted May 21, 2004 I know how to run say notepad but how do you run it and open a txt file too . it is posted here someplace and search didn't find .. scriptkitty Posted May 21, 2004 Share Posted May 21, 2004 (edited) Do you mean: run('Notepad.exe "c:\temp.txt" ') Edited May 21, 2004 by scriptkitty AutoIt3, the MACGYVER Pocket Knife for computers.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...

What would you use if it was in same folder as the exe ? So if the au3 was run from E:\folder what would you use for the c:\temp.txt" ') Edited May 21, 2004 by bobheart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
bobheart Posted May 21, 2004 Author Share Posted May 21, 2004 How does this work in the it workingdir [optional] The working directory.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
emmanuel Posted May 21, 2004 Share Posted May 21, 2004 if it's in the same directory as the script, use run("notepad.exe " & @scriptdir & "\temp.txt") or, if you wanted to do it with working dir, I suppose you could do it like this: run("notepad.exe temp.txt", "C:\wherever") though I'm less sure that will work right.
